Market Ecosystem: Key Product Categories, Stakeholders, and Demand-Supply Framework The South Korea Web Server Accelerator Software ecosystem comprises several interconnected components: Product Categories Application Layer Accelerators: Software that optimizes web application delivery, including caching, compression, and load balancing modules. Network Layer Accelerators: Solutions focusing on TCP/IP optimization, protocol acceleration, and traffic shaping. Security-Integrated Accelerators: Combining acceleration with security features such as DDoS mitigation, SSL offloading, and threat detection. Stakeholders Software Vendors: Companies developing acceleration solutions (e.g., local startups and global players with regional offices). Cloud and Hosting Providers: Data centers and cloud service providers integrating acceleration software into their offerings. Enterprise End-Users: E-commerce, gaming, media, financial institutions, and government agencies deploying acceleration solutions. Telecom Operators: Telecom carriers offering edge acceleration services and integrated solutions. Regulators and Standards Bodies: Ensuring compliance with data privacy, security, and interoperability standards. Demand-Supply Framework Demand is driven by the need for enhanced web performance, security, and user experience, especially in high-traffic sectors like e-commerce and gaming. Supply is supplied by a mix of local innovation and international technology providers, with a growing ecosystem of system integrators and managed service providers facilitating deployment and lifecycle management. Adoption Trends and Real-World Use Cases Major end-user segments exhibit distinct adoption patterns: E-commerce: Accelerators improve page load times, reducing bounce rates and increasing conversions. Leading platforms like Coupang leverage acceleration for high-volume traffic management. Gaming and Streaming: Low latency is critical; companies like Nexon deploy edge accelerators to enhance user experience during live gameplay. Financial Services: Secure, high-performance web portals for online banking and trading platforms rely on integrated acceleration and security solutions. Public Sector and Education: Digital government portals and e-learning platforms benefit from performance enhancements to serve large user bases efficiently. Shifting consumption patterns include increased cloud adoption, SaaS-based deployment, and a focus on mobile-first solutions, driven by the proliferation of 5G and IoT devices.
